185th UnionBank foreclosed properties auction slated on May 26, 2012

The 185th UnionBank foreclosed properties auction has been slated on May 26, 2012 (Saturday), 9:00am, at 29th Floor, UnionBank, Plaza, Meralco Avenue corner Onyx Road, Ortigas Center, Pasig City, Philippines.

If you will notice, this is the same date and venue where the 21 brand new house and lots located inside Crown Asia’s Almalfi Subdivision, Dasmarinas Cavite, shall also be for sale through public auction!

Interested bidders only need to bring Php 20,000 show money in the form of cash or manager’s check to qualify to bid per property.

Don’t forget to do your due diligence as these foreclosed properties are for sale on an “as is where is” basis.

UnionBank is offering a 5% discount on cash sales, and very affordable credit terms, as follows:

Downpayment:   ONLY 10% DP (6 months to pay, zero-interest)
Interest:   Only 11% per annum (fixed for 15 years)
Term:   15 years (maximum) thru in-house guaranteed financing

most common mistakes is believing on the marketing ads and not on the credentials and integrity of the developer.  Don't buy in to promises!  Rely on proofs of past developments and check the buyers testimonials on their past projects and verify the brochure visavis the actual project.

When it comes to high rise developments and condo units in Metro Manila, it seems to me that an oversupply has started to manifest itself in recent months.

From my experience, a large number of condo buyers are OFW’s intending to rent out or resell their units upon completion of the building. However, if you go an take a picture of the Global City in Bonifacio for example, you will notice quickly that only a few units are lit up at night, suggesting that most units are uninhabited.

This assessment is also backed by a recent Colliers International report stating that there’s an oversupply of condo units in Metro Manila (especially smaller units) of about 10%. Furthermore, it seems to me that the supply of units for rent has dramatically increased in past months, and rental rates have been stagnating or falling.

At last but not least, a lot of OFW’s who are buying units are US based or paid in US$. For them, the prices of condos have appreciated significantly in the last couple of years due to the falling value of the dollar (1US$ would buy you 56 PHP in 2005, now its only 43 PHP). Hence it would not be surprising to see demand for new condos fall, especially since domestic demand for condo units is virtually non existent.

In summary, the risk for a bubble in the Philippines would not be rooted in poor financing practices, but rather oversupply built on the premise of significant foreign demand.
